Get to Know Me

Dr. Marissa Perrone is a licensed clinical psychologist with a specialty in pediatric neuropsychology. She is also a clinical assistant professor of pediatrics at the Sidney Kimmel Medical College of Thomas Jefferson University. Dr. Perrone evaluates children with a variety of medical diagnoses, though she spends most of her time working with the Hematology/Oncology department and the Concussion Clinic.
